It is a great feeling. I have started a Team Party day. It is the first Saturday of the month. I give out little prizes for different catagories, ie, first to close, highest sales, most in attendence, most bookings etc... They have to close by the 15th to qualify. I had several team members have parties on the 6th. My goal is to reduce my stress and get my team green as early as possible.
